Audi A4 won't Start

Asked by pkowlvs Jul 17, 2016 at 11:37 AM about the 2001 Audi A4 1.8T FWD

Question type: Maintenance & Repair

I took the cluster to have repaired and then I drove it to the gas station a
mile down the street. At the gas station I could not get the car started.
1) it would start if I sprayed starting fluid in the air box.
2)  I had the computer reset by a shop to make sure that it was not the
immobilize.
3) The fuel pump is not getting power.

Would you think that the computer not sending power to the fuel pump or
bad fuse or relay?
Thank, Tom

3 Answers

I ran power to the fuel pump, it pumps fuel at a high pressure. 4) after the mechanic reset the computer, it does not have spark now

I checked all the fuse under the dash and also checked the relay. the fuse are good and the relay has power and seems to work.
